From the Rolls-Royce experimental archive: a quarter of a million communications from Rolls-Royce, 1906 to 1960's. Documents from the Sir Henry Royce Memorial Foundation (SHRMF).
Relaying Mr. Royce's reasons for not proceeding with a proposed piston turning machine.

Identifier  ExFiles\Box 76\2\  scan0032
Date  6th June 1912
  
X632

x759

Mr Whitehead. 6.6.12. TBB4/L6612.

Re piston turning machine.

With reference to your proposed piston turning machine, Mr Royce writes on June 3rd as follows :-

"I am in receipt of Mr Whitehead's suggestion for a piston turning machine, for which I thank him very much. I should not propose to make such a machine because of the following reasons:-

1. Unless the work cannot be done satisfactorily by the present machine or can be done very much more rapidly and better by a special machine, I think we are too full up with work to make any special machines.
